To remove all of the tools we used and the files and folders they CREATED do the following:
Double CLICK OTL.exe.

  • Click the CleanUp button.
  • Select Yes when the "Begin cleanup Process?" prompt appears.
  • If you are PROMPTED to Reboot during the cleanup, select Yes.
  • The tool will delete itself once it finishes.
Note: If any tool, file or FOLDER (belonging to the program we have used) hasn't been deleted, please delete it manually.
